Elizabeth is an Associate in the Atlanta office of BAL. She handles all aspects of employment-based immigration, including nonimmigrant and immigrant visa matters and the PERM process. Elizabeth works collaboratively with internal and client teams to provide first-class service to clients and their foreign national employees. She is adept at balancing a high case volume with deliberate and thoughtful advice designed to meet client and foreign national needs and business goals.

Prior to joining BAL, Elizabeth served large, multinational clients in sponsoring highly qualified, skilled employees for H-1B, L-1 and other NIV visas, as well as in the PERM and IV processes. Elizabeth began her career at a boutique immigration law firm representing small and medium-sized companies, families and individuals before U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services, the Department of Labor and the Executive Office for Immigration Review.

Elizabeth has been involved in pro bono work in the Atlanta area aiding survivors of domestic violence and persecution. She spends her free time with her family, including her husband, two boys and their labrador retriever.
